BUGERA, ISABEL

With heartbreaking sadness the family is announcing the sudden passing of our dear mother Isabel Bugera. She was born December 15, 1932 in Sandy Lake Manitoba and passed away March 16, 2015 at Kelowna General Hospital with her family by her side. Mom had a great sense of humor, loved cooking, baking and gardening in her days. Her long English cucumbers were the size of baseball bats! She took great care of our family; she was always there for us and gave us so much love. Mom loved family gatherings and always cooked incredible meals. She was a strong, courageous woman that has overcome many obstacles in life. She loved to go camping anytime, and always made her secret hamburger recipe and potato salad to enjoy. Mom had a beautiful, gentle way about her, and will be missed by all that knew her. We will miss laughing at her eating cherry tarts... Mom lost her husband in 2013 and courageously carried on. She will be missed dearly by her children Donna Bugera, Roy (Brenda) Bugera and Norm (Monica) Bugera and grandson Devon Bugera. Arrangements entrusted to Today’s Choice, and by moms request there will be no service. In lieu of flowers, a donation to the Heart and Stroke Foundation may be made.
